Abstract
- Mesoporous silicas were examined as sorbents for solid-phase extraction of 17β-estradiol in waters.
- SBA-C18 had the highest adsorption affinity towards 17β-estradiol and under optimized conditions.
- 17β-Estradiol was determined by HPLC-DAD in drinking water with high recoveries and precision.
